    Abstract: A method and system for performing incremental backup of a network attached storage (NAS) device are described. A storage capture instance associated with a first time instance is received from a network attached storage device. At least a portion of metadata of tracked network packets associated with the network attached storage device is also received. At least one changed content item of the network attached storage device that has changed since the first time instance is identified by analyzing the at least the portion of the metadata of the tracked network packets received. An incremental backup of the network attached storage device is performed at a second time instance based at least in part on the at least one changed content item identified.

    Abstract: Properties of one or more databases of nodes of a database system are automatically discovered. The automatically discovered properties for at least one of the databases include a database architecture and a corresponding failover role for each of at least some of the nodes. Based at least in part on the discovered properties, a corresponding one of the nodes as a corresponding backup source node is selected for each of the one or more databases. One or more database backups are allowed to be performed via the one or more selected backup source nodes.

    Abstract: A request to migrate from a secondary storage system to a server a requested version of database content of a database backed up at the secondary storage system is received. A new version of the database content at the secondary storage system is instantiated. Functionality of the database is maintained including by allowing a database application hosted on the server to access the database content from the secondary storage system using the instantiated new version of the database content while migrating the requested version of database content from the secondary storage system to the server.

    Abstract: A method and system for restoring a database are described. An identification of a restoration point of the database is received. Using a processor, metadata of a plurality of backups are analyzed to identify from the plurality of backups a reduced dataset required to restore the database to the restoration point. The reduced dataset is provided for use in restoring the database to the restoration point.
